The Finance Internship offers hands-on experience supporting key functions within our finance department. Interns will gain exposure to credit, collections, reporting, and compliance while working closely with experienced financial professionals. This role provides opportunities to contribute to meaningful projects such as account reconciliations, audits, and financial analysis. It is an excellent opportunity for students to build practical skills and learn the inner workings of a corporate finance environment.

  • Reconcile customer accounts to collect payment and resolve deductions for assigned portfolio
  • Provide copies of invoices, POD's, and statements to customers when requested
  • Learn DNB Credit Business tool to evaluate credit for new accounts, credit extensions, and possible risk
  • Review orders on credit hold for customers in assigned portfolio
  • Attend industry credit group meetings with another Analyst
  • Project - Internal Sales Tax Audit of forms and accounts to be assisted by Director of Financial Services
  • Assist with month-end closing activities such as preparing journal entries and account reconciliations
  • Support financial reporting by gathering and organizing data for analysis
  • Help prepare presentations, reports, and summaries for management review
  • Assist with budget tracking and variance analysis
  • Conduct research on financial trends, industry benchmarks, and best practices
  • Maintain and update financial databases, records, and spreadsheets
  • Participate in process improvement initiatives within the finance team
  • Other related duties as assigned
